While The States With The Least Expensive Senior In-Home Care Services Include (Average Costs): Louisiana and West Virginia – $16. Alabama, Arkansas, and Mississippi – $17. Webb8 aug. 2024 · Home care (sometimes also known as in-home care or private duty care) is personal, non-medical senior care provided right in a senior's own home.
